Cave Mont Blanc Glacier is an elegant traditional-method sparkling wine made from 100% Prié Blanc in the high-altitude vineyards of the Aosta Valley, Italy. Produced under the Vallée d’Aoste DOC Blanc de Morgex et de La Salle appellation, it combines fine bubbles, distinctive minerality and mountain freshness in a precise, bone-dry Pas Dosé style.
Grape Variety: 100% Prié Blanc
Country: Italy
Region: Aosta Valley (Vallée d’Aoste)
Appellation: Vallée d’Aoste DOC – Blanc de Morgex et de La Salle
Wine Type: Traditional-method sparkling wine – Pas Dosé
Alcohol: 11.5% vol.
First Fermentation: Large larch-oak barrels and stainless steel tanks
Second Fermentation: Traditional bottle fermentation
Lees Ageing: Minimum 24 months before disgorgement
Serving Temperature: 6–8°C
Food Pairing: Aperitif, lightly grilled fish, shellfish and throughout the meal
Straw yellow with greenish reflections and fine, persistent bubbles. The nose is refined and persistent, characterised by distinctive mineral notes. On the palate, Glacier is elegant, crisp and completely dry, with a precise freshness and mineral character that beautifully express its Alpine mountain origin.
Made exclusively from Prié Blanc, the indigenous white grape of the high-altitude vineyards around Morgex and La Salle, the base wine undergoes its first fermentation in a combination of large larch-oak barrels and stainless steel tanks. The second fermentation takes place in the bottle according to the Traditional Method, followed by at least 24 months of ageing before disgorgement. Produced as Pas Dosé, without dosage adding sweetness after disgorgement, Glacier retains a particularly pure, dry and mineral expression of Prié Blanc and its exceptional Alpine terroir.
